首页 | 官方网站   微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 46 毫秒
1.
为了统一管理微控制器的软硬件资源,使开发者能够更加专注于具体应用,给出一种将uC/OS-Ⅲ实时操作系统内核移植到STM32F103VET6微控制器上的方法。介绍ARM Cortex-M3内核的基本特性及其与uC/OS-Ⅲ内核移植密切相关的NVIC、中断向量表、PendSV中断以及时钟节拍等核心内容。描绘uC/OS-Ⅲ内核架构,阐述内核任务调度机制,详述内核移植的具体步骤,包括板级支持包开发、修改与CPU相关的文件以及如何用ARM汇编语言实现PendSV中断和uC/OS-Ⅲ内核任务切换。经测试,移植后的uC/OS-Ⅲ内核能够稳定运行在STM32F103VET6芯片上,成功实现多任务调度。  相似文献   

2.
为测试嵌入式实时操作系统μC/OS-Ⅲ的实时性,设计了基于ARM Cortex-M3内核的实验平台.该平台由波形发生模块、ARM Cortex-M3硬件模块、单片实时信号采集模块和实时操作系统采集模块4个部分构成.基于STC89C52构建波形发生模块,基于STM32设计ARM Cortex-M3硬件模块,并在STM32上开发实时信号采集模块和实时操作系统采集模块.实验表明,实时操作系统采集模块采集一次比实时信号采集模块消耗更长的时间,且消耗的时间与任务个数成线性关系.  相似文献   

3.
通过研究分析嵌入式操作系统eCos内核的体系结构,利用eCos系统的高配置性,可栽剪性,以及其模块化结构的特性,提出了向基于Cortex-M3内核的STM32F103ZE处理器的目标开发平台板移植的具体方法,依据Cortex-M3的系统结构及特点,主要对其硬件抽象层HAL进行配置修改,编译生成eCos系统的一个最小版本Redboot映像,结果证实可以实现嵌入式操作系统eCos在Cortex-M3处理器上的移植。  相似文献   

4.
基于STM32的嵌入式语音识别模块设计   总被引:1,自引:0,他引:1  
介绍了一种以ARM为核心的嵌入式语音识别模块的设计与实现.模块的核心处理单元选用ST公司的基于ARM Cortex-M3内核的32位处理器STM32F103C8T6.本模块以对话管理单元为中心,通过以LD3320芯片为核心的硬件单元实现语音识别功能,采用嵌入式操作系统μC/OS-Ⅱ来实现统一的任务调度和外围设备管理.经...  相似文献   

5.
针对水利水电工程施工现场异常因素多、监控力度薄弱问题,本研究通过融合ARM控制技术和LoRa通信技术实现现场信息的采集控制,利用STM32F103VET6单片机计算单元实现不同种类的传感器电路信息的计算,通过STM32F103VET6芯片和Cortex-M3内核的处理器实现多种信息的采集控制,本研究还通过构建卷积分神经网络模型实现异常数据信息下的图像识别,提高了监控力度.通过试验,本文研究方法大大提高了恶劣天气下的图像识别能力.  相似文献   

6.
介绍了一种基于ARM Cortex-M3内核的微控制器STM32F103的列尾自动检测台的气路控制系统设计.针对现有设备的不足之处,提出了改进方案.最新设计的列尾自动检测台的气路控制系统测量精确,控制准确,检测效率高.  相似文献   

7.
为了提高智能卡系统的通信速度和中断响应速度,设计了基于Cortex-M3和USB接口的智能卡读卡器系统.设计中采用具有ARM Cortex-M3内核的STM32F103R6T6等芯片进行相关的硬件设计,分别使用Keil和Visual C++6.0进行读卡器固件子系统程序和PC端子系统驱动程序开发,在此基础上,专门设计了测试程序用于测试系统的正确性和有效性.实验结果表明,该智能卡读卡器系统可实现计算机与智能卡的准确,高效通信.  相似文献   

8.
ARM处理器具有耗电少、功能强、16位/32位双指令集和合作伙伴众多等特点。本设计采用ARM 32位的CortexTM-M3 CPU作为内核的STM32F103ZET6芯片进行研究,基于labVIEW8.6软件对此芯片的调试平台进行了设计。本文主要对调试平台中的USB设备选择模块进行具体的探讨,基于labVIEW8.6设计出来的调试平台,其框图程序的可读性较强,界面友好,操作较方便。  相似文献   

9.
新一代嵌入式微处理器STM32F103开发与应用   总被引:4,自引:0,他引:4  
基于Cortex-M3内核的STM32F103系列芯片是新型的32位嵌入式微处理器,它是不需操作系统的ARM,其性能远高于51系列单片机,但开发过程与51系列单片机一样简便,因而在很多应用场合可替代51系列单片机.本文从STM32F103系列芯片性能特点和片上资源入手,重点介绍其开发工具以及开发流程.并以温度测量为例,具体说明了基于Keil ?Vision4软件的工程建立、源程序编辑、编译,基于J-Link仿真器的程序下载,程序在线调试,片上运行等过程,最终测量的温度转换为数字量,通过串口发送至PC机显示.  相似文献   

10.
MDKRL-RTX是ARM公司推出的最新实时多任务内核,Cortex-M3是ARM公司最新发布的嵌入式处理器。将RL-RTX实时多任务内核应用到Cortex-M3处理器上,可大大提高代码密度,减少系统内存,提升系统性能。本文介绍了RL-RTX在Cortex-M3上的移植以及多任务应用设计方法。  相似文献   

11.
以基于ARM Cortex-M3内核的STM32F103C8T6作为主控芯片,构建了一个汽车远程监测系统车载采集终端,终端硬件由OBD接口电路、MCU系统电路、通信接口电路和电源电路等部分组成,系统将嵌入式技术、GPRS技术及Internet技术三者结合,对汽车进行故障预警、故障诊断与监控管理。实验测试结果表明其效果良好。  相似文献   

12.
基于便携性与实用性考虑,提出一种新的步行者航位推算装置设计。使用三维加速度计与电子罗盘集成芯片LSM303DLHC和陀螺仪集成芯片MPU3050对步行者的实时运动信息进行采集,采用具有ARM Cortex-M3内核的STM32F103RBT6单片机收集传感器数据并对数据进行航位推算处理,将步行者航迹信息显示于TFTLCD上。实验证明,该装置具有较高的推算精度,能满足实际应用需求。  相似文献   

13.
介绍了一种基于STM32F103VET6微处理器和以太网控制芯片ENC28J60的嵌入式以太网接口的设计方案。分析了基于Cortex-M3内核的微处理器STM32F103VET6的功能和特点,以及以太网控制芯片ENC28J60的主要性能和结构特性,并给出了接口的硬件和软件设计方案。本接口尺寸小、性能高,适合于便携式仪器仪表中的应用。  相似文献   

14.
STM32F401是意法半导体基于ARM Cortex-M4 32位/DSP内核的STM32F4系列高性能微控制器的入门级产品。其运行频率低于其他STM32F4微控制器,但在性能、功耗和集成度之间取得完美均衡,  相似文献   

15.
基于STM32F103VB的应用编程技术的实现   总被引:2,自引:1,他引:1  
针对嵌入式应用中更新升级固件的需求,在阐述应用编程(IAP)技术原理的基础上,以具有Cortex-M3内核的微控制器STM32F103VB为平台,给出了基于STM32F103VB IAP技术的实现方案,并对方案的可靠性进行了探讨.最后讨论了IAP技术的具体实现方式.该方案实现了以具有STM32F103VB微控制器的嵌入式系统终端软件的在线升级,提高了软件维护的方便性,缩短了终端软件系统的开发周期.  相似文献   

16.
正在ARM宣布推出最新的32位Cortex-M处理器Cortex-M7之后的第二天,意法半导体(ST)就推出了其基于ARM Cortex-M7的STM32F7系列微控制器。在讨论STM32F7能够做些什么之前,先来看看Cortex-M7架构与之前熟悉的Cortex-M3/M4相比,有哪些优异的性能。Cortex-M7性能测试结果高达5CoreMarks/MHz(CoreMark是嵌入式微处理器基准评测协会  相似文献   

17.
为了提高嵌入式装置外部存储卡的通信速度和文件管理效率,设计了基于Cortex-M3和μCOS的智能卡读卡文件管理系统。设计中采用具有ARM Cortex-M3内核的STM32等芯片进行相关的硬件设计,使用Keil进行软件程序开发,在此基础上,专门设计了测试程序用于测试系统的正确性和有效性。  相似文献   

18.
为了确保动力翼伞控制器的多功能实现及其系统稳定运行,设计了一种基于实时操作系统μC/OS-III的动力翼伞控制系统。系统基于Cortex-M4内核的微控制器STM32F407IGT6和Cortex-M3内核的微控制器STM32F103VCT6硬件平台,采用μC/OS-III系统实现了飞行模式选择、GPS采集、控制量计算、地面站交互、舵机位置采集、横向控制、纵向控制和系统信息读写等任务。详细介绍了系统总体构成以及软硬件实现方法。实验表明,采用μC/OS-III对动力翼伞系统进行实时多任务管理,可以最大化利用CPU资源,提高系统的运行效率,增强系统的稳定性和实时性。  相似文献   

19.
随着人们生活水平的不断提高,消费者对汽车性能的要求也越来越高,语音识别技术被应用在汽车上,来满足消费者对汽车舒适性、安全性和娱乐性等要求。本文采用基于ARM Cortex-M3内核32位微控制器STM32F103VET6作为系统控制核心,利用LD3320芯片的语音识别功能,构建基于语音识别的汽车空调控制系统。  相似文献   

20.
为了解决图像解码速度慢的问题,完成了基于STM32的JPEG图像解码系统的设计。以ARM处理器STM32F103ZET6作为JPEG图像的解码芯片,设计了系统的硬件电路。为了节省片内存储器的资源,对图像进行分块解码,这种方法减少了内存容量。实验结果表明:系统具有解码速度较快、效果好、稳定性高、成本低、实用性较强的特点,在数码相框、桌面电子广告牌等图像显示设备上具有较好的应用价值。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司    京ICP备09084417号-23

京公网安备 11010802026262号